#1fd566 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1fd566 is composed of 12.2% red, 83.5% green and 40%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 85.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 52.1% yellow and 16.5% black. It has a hue angle of 143.4 degrees, a saturation of 74.6% and a lightness of 47.8%. #1fd566 color hex could be obtained by blending #3effcc with #00ab00. Closest websafe color is: #33cc66.

#1fd566 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1fd566 has RGB values of R:31, G:213, B:102 and CMYK values of C:0.85, M:0, Y:0.52,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 2086246.

Shades and Tints of #1fd566
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010804 is the darkest color, while #f5fef9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1fd566
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#738179 is the less saturated color, while #03f160 is the most saturated one.
